Represented by George Billis Gallery, NYC & LA -- The idea of meditation and contemplation play a major role in the paintings of artist Craig Carlisle. His paintings articulate indelible images which evoke an emotional response from the viewer. The series of Big Heads are generally large canvas’s deliberately created on a scale that will empower a room. Each expression Carlisle creates in his paintings are meant to pull from one’s subconscious. The Big Head is typically anonymous, and always genderless, almost child-like. Carlisle opts to place the focus for the viewer on the expression of each Big Head, thus eliminating the personal style we create for ourselves with hair or fashion.
“I never use humans as reference for my paintings, instead I create fictitious characters. Through these, I channel the emotions each of us experience in our daily lives.” says Carlisle.
